Transaction 657175202810fc754bf353e368983a25f60481c29aa0d6ea22be566dc899242a
1 Input
1 Output
-
657175202810fc754bf353e368983a25f60481c29aa0d6ea22be566dc899242a:0
- value
- 92738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1500e81068689b9880c240bacd9de2ad922d9232 OP_EQUAL
- address
- 33c5CZFok91gMYaD9aRdRJmf2HUWDw3NU9